Output 3588647359d82f18b69baa2d121da1e7f12c6fe3fbb83e441732616f9daf7aa8:0

value
2094712
script pubkey
OP_0 OP_PUSHBYTES_20 528ed8d9fbfb0a5e17d90ece34ffb3e02843b8e2
address
bc1q228d3k0mlv99u97epm8rflanuq5y8w8znj2rm0
transaction
3588647359d82f18b69baa2d121da1e7f12c6fe3fbb83e441732616f9daf7aa8
spent
true